Criterion 6.5.14 Pipe and Component Supports

Criterion text:
Hangers shall provide adequate support and correct pitch of pipes. Hangers or supports for insulated pipes or components shall be designed to avoid compressing or damaging the insulation material.

Pumps and compressors, or other components involving moving parts, shall be balanced or mounted in such a manner that they do not induce excessive noise or vibration that could be annoying or cause damage.

Comments:
Installers must follow accepted plumbing and solar practices and materials during the installation process to ensure that this criterion is met.

Long pipe runs must be secure, as indicated in Figure 1.

There are a variety of hangers available for system plumbing. Several of them are shown in Figures 2 and 3. Installers must make sure that the piping adjacent to the pipe support is insulated.

In addition to pipe runs, installers must properly mount and secure other system components to prevent excessive noise or vibration.

Note in Figure 4 that the installer has secured the vertical pipe run that contains the pump.
